kafka异常退出,kafka常见问题及解决 (解决方法与步骤)
下面内容仅为某些场景参考,为稳妥起见请先联系上面的专业技术工程师,具体环境具体分析。
2023-09-21 11:25 52
1. 停止 Kafka 服务。
2. 删除 Kafka 的数据目录,通常默认位于 `log.dirs` 配置项指定的路径下。如果配置了多个目录,需要删除每个目录下的日志文件。
3. 删除 Kafka 的日志文件,通常位于 `log.dirs` 配置项指定的路径下,文件名以 `.log` 为后缀。同样,如果配置了多个目录,需要删除每个目录下的日志文件。
4. 删除 Kafka 的临时文件,通常位于 `/tmp/kafka-logs` 目录下。
5. (可选)删除 ZooKeeper 中与 Kafka 相关的节点。如果使用了 ZooKeeper 作为 Kafka 的协调服务,可以使用 ZooKeeper 的客户端工具(如 zkCli)进入 ZooKeeper 命令行,然后删除与 Kafka 相关的节点。具体操作和节点路径取决于您的 Kafka 配置。
6. 启动 Kafka 服务。
请注意,在清理日志后,Kafka 会重新从日志开始进行消费和生产,可能会造成数据丢失,请前提确保清理日志的操作时机正确。清理日志可能会需要较长时间,具体时间取决于日志的大小和磁盘的性能。